Title | Grant by Richard son of William of Glapwell to the canons of Beauchief of 1 bovate of land in Glapwell which Weremund held and of 1 acre in place of the messuage pertaining of the bovate, pasture for 1 plough-team and 60 ewes with their lambs until the lambs are separated from the ewes at Whitsun and common rights pertaining to 1 free bovate. The canons gave 20s to Richard and shall pay him 3s a year [Early 13th century] |
